Contained in the $293 Billion Bitcoin Declare

The lawsuit, filed March 11, 2026, within the New York Supreme Courtroom, seeks a declaratory judgment awarding possession of roughly 39,069 dormant bitcoin addresses collectively holding an estimated 3.8 million BTC.

The plaintiffs, recognized solely as Noah Doe together with Wyoming entities ABC Firm and XYZ Firm, argue they turned entitled to the wallets after allegedly figuring out dormant addresses with proprietary software program, delivering lists of these addresses to the NYPD as discovered property, and invoking New York’s Private Property Legislation Article 7-B governing misplaced property.

The pockets record consists of addresses publicly related to the 2011 Mt Gox hack, the Counterparty burn address, and greater than 21,000 addresses researchers have linked to the Patoshi mining sample broadly attributed to Bitcoin creator Satoshi Nakamoto. Even when the plaintiffs finally prevailed, a good judgment wouldn’t permit them to spend any bitcoin as a result of solely the corresponding personal keys authorize transactions on the Bitcoin community.

Courtroom Hit the Brakes Earlier than Default Judgment

The case appeared headed towards a potential default judgment till June 5, when Justice Kathy J. King stayed additional proceedings after New York lawyer Ian R. Cohen submitted a proposed amicus curiae temporary difficult the plaintiffs’ authorized concept.

Cohen argued that New York’s lost-and-found statute governs tangible property, not blockchain addresses, and maintained that extended inactivity doesn’t represent authorized abandonment. He additionally questioned whether or not the plaintiffs correctly served hundreds of pockets house owners by means of OP_RETURN messages embedded in bitcoin transactions and raised broader jurisdictional issues.

The keep stays in place whereas the courtroom considers a number of pending motions. On June 18, plaintiffs’ counsel requested the courtroom to vacate or slender the keep, arguing the litigation ought to proceed regardless of the amicus submitting.

First Wallet Holder Enters the Struggle

The litigation took one other important activate June 30 when a pseudonymous respondent figuring out himself as “John Doe 33” filed each a notice of appearance and a movement to dismiss, changing into the very first pockets holder to contest the lawsuit.

Within the submitting, John Doe 33 states he’s “a pure individual and an actual human being,” not a bitcoin deal with, digital pockets or line of supply code. He additional explains that the pseudonym is meant to defend his identification due to the well-known safety dangers related to publicly recognized cryptocurrency holders, whereas reserving all authorized defenses towards the motion.

His look materially adjustments the posture of the case. Till now, the plaintiffs largely confronted no direct opposition from named pockets house owners, leaving open the likelihood that a lot of the litigation might proceed with out precise respondents taking part.

One other 500 BTC Transfer Weakens the Abandonment Idea

Simply two days after the submitting, one other defendant’s pockets turned energetic onchain.

On July 2, 2026, 500 BTC moved from deal with 1HnVSXAMkCUHD8EeRxnNXXB6B12oQ9URpV, recognized as pockets No. 881 within the Noah Doe lawsuit. Blockchain data present the transaction transferred the whole stability basically after paying roughly 57,000 satoshis in community charges.

The switch joins a rising record of wallets named within the criticism which have moved funds for the reason that litigation started attracting public consideration. Earlier exercise included roughly 35.55 BTC from a 2011-era pockets on June 2, 47.26 BTC on June 6, roughly 1,878 BTC from a 2019 pockets on June 7, and roughly 199.216 BTC from a 2012-era deal with on June 19.

Every extra transaction presents one other problem to the plaintiffs’ central competition that the wallets have been deserted by their house owners. The rising variety of energetic addresses has turn into one of the carefully watched elements of the litigation amongst authorized observers and onchain analysts.

What Occurs Subsequent?

The following main milestone comes on July 14, 2026, when oral arguments are scheduled for 10:30 a.m. earlier than Justice Kathy J. King at New York County Supreme Courtroom.

The listening to is anticipated to deal with Cohen’s amicus software, the plaintiffs’ request to modify or elevate the keep, and the newly filed movement to dismiss by John Doe 33, amongst different procedural points.

The result might decide whether or not the case resumes, stays paused, or is narrowed earlier than reaching the deserves. Whatever the courtroom’s resolution, the mix of an energetic defendant getting into the litigation and continued motion from wallets named within the criticism has added new obstacles to one of the uncommon authorized challenges ever introduced towards dormant bitcoin holdings.
